Buzzworks Ranked 8th Place On UK Fast Growth Index


ree

One of Scotland’s most successful hospitality groups, Buzzworks, has achieved a significant milestone, securing 8th place on the prestigious UK Fast Growth Index 2024, which celebrates the nation’s top 50 fastest-growing businesses.


Selected from over 5.6 million businesses nationwide, Buzzworks’ top 10 placement highlights its rapid expansion and sustained success within the competitive hospitality industry. With 21 venues across Scotland and ambitious plans for further growth, the company continues to raise the bar for dining and entertainment experiences while maintaining its reputation as one of the UK’s leading hospitality operators.


The recognition follows Buzzworks' continued expansion and success in the hospitality industry, driven by its dedication to delivering exceptional dining experiences while providing industry-leading staff benefits and fostering an inclusive workplace culture.


Kenny Blair, Managing Director of Buzzworks, said:

"We are very happy to be ranked 8th on the UK Fast Growth Index, which is thanks to the hard work of our exceptional team."

"Looking ahead to 2025, we remain focused on expansion and innovation, with plans to further grow the business in Scotland. At the same time, we will continue to do everything we can to be a great employer and an asset to the communities we serve.”


Buzzworks is no stranger to accolades. Just recently. the company featured on the Best Companies to Work For list for the ninth time, earning 60th place on the coveted ‘Best Large Company to Work For in the UK’ list – climbing six places from last year’s result.


The group was also named the ninth ‘Best Company to Work For in Scotland’ and the ninth ‘Best Leisure & Hospitality Company to Work For in the UK’.


Professor Dylan Jones-Evans, the founder of the UK Fast Growth Index, said:

"The businesses listed in this year’s UK Fast Growth Index represent the best of British entrepreneurship. Their collective contributions are driving significant economic growth, creating jobs, and shaping the future of the UK economy. We are proud to celebrate their success and look forward to revealing their place on the lists at the awards ceremony this November."

The award-winning company offers an aspirational dining and entertainment experience across Scotland through its other stylish brands – Scotts, Lido, House, Vic’s & The Vine, The Duke, Thirty Knots, The Bridge Inn, The Fox and Herringbone.
